In this episode, Monika explains why investment planning is just one piece of the larger financial planning puzzle. Many investors focus solely on where to put their money but overlook critical aspects like cash flow management, risk protection, and long-term goal setting. She walks listeners through the fundamentals of financial planning—starting with tracking expenses and setting savings targets, then building essential safeguards like an emergency fund, medical insurance, and life insurance before even thinking about investments. She emphasizes that true financial security comes from having a well-structured plan that includes retirement and estate planning, not just picking the right stocks or mutual funds.Monika also breaks down the concept of an asset, clarifying common misconceptions. An asset isn’t just something you own—it must generate income or appreciate in value. From stocks and bonds to property and even a taxi used for earnings, she explains how different assets work and why some, like insurance policies, don’t qualify. Understanding assets is key to making informed investment decisions, and Monika highlights why a thoughtful approach to asset allocation is essential for long-term wealth creation.Listener queries bring up diverse financial concerns. Himanshu Sharma from Wellington questions the need for asset allocation when small caps tend to outperform over the long term. Dr. Aishwarya from Bengaluru faces major life decisions, including moving cities, having a baby, and buying a home, while managing a partner who prefers to keep his money in a savings account.
